Super simple explanation: Fact table: a data table that maps lookup IDs together. Is usually one of the main tables central to your application. Dimension table: a lookup table used to store values (such as city names or states) that are repeated frequently in the fact table. Small, simpler data warehouses that cover a specific business area are called data marts. Sometimes multiple data marts are fed by one master data warehouse, and each mart is built and owned by an individual department, such as operations or sales.
